news 2026/6/15 17:16:31

如何3步完成PNG转SVG:vectorizer图像矢量化终极指南

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
如何3步完成PNG转SVG:vectorizer图像矢量化终极指南

如何3步完成PNG转SVG:vectorizer图像矢量化终极指南

【免费下载链接】vectorizerPotrace based multi-colored raster to vector tracer. Inputs PNG/JPG returns SVG项目地址: https://gitcode.com/gh_mirrors/ve/vectorizer

图像矢量化是现代设计工作流中的关键技术,通过vectorizer工具,你可以轻松实现PNG转SVG的完美转换。这款基于Potrace的开源工具支持多色处理,能够将普通位图转换为无限缩放的矢量图形,是设计师和开发者的理想选择。

🎯 为什么你需要图像矢量化工具?

提升设计效率- 传统位图在缩放时会失真,而SVG矢量图形可以无损缩放,适应各种屏幕尺寸。

优化网页性能- SVG文件通常比PNG/JPG体积更小,加载速度更快,还能通过CSS直接修改样式。

保持设计一致性- 矢量化后的图像在不同设备和分辨率下都能保持清晰锐利。

🚀 3步快速上手vectorizer

第一步:环境准备

克隆项目并安装依赖:

git clone https://gitcode.com/gh_mirrors/ve/vectorizer cd vectorizer npm install

第二步:智能参数分析

使用inspectImage函数获取最佳转换建议:

import { inspectImage } from './index.js'; const recommendedOptions = await inspectImage('your-image.png');

第三步:一键矢量化

调用parseImage函数完成转换:

import { parseImage } from './index.js'; const svgResult = await parseImage('your-image.jpg', recommendedOptions);

💡 vectorizer核心功能解析

多色支持- 不同于传统单色矢量化工具,vectorizer能够准确保留原始图像中的丰富色彩。

智能参数推荐- inspectImage函数会自动分析图像特性,提供最优的转换参数组合。

格式兼容性- 完美支持PNG和JPG输入,输出标准SVG格式。

📊 实际应用场景

Logo设计优化- 将位图Logo转换为矢量格式,便于在不同场景下使用。

图标批量处理- 一次性处理多个图标文件,提升工作效率。

印刷素材清晰化- 确保印刷品在不同尺寸下都能保持高质量。

🔧 使用技巧与最佳实践

参数选择建议- 对于简单图像,使用较低的step值;复杂图像则建议较高的step值以获得更多色彩细节。

文件命名规范- 使用描述性文件名,便于后续管理和查找。

质量检查流程- 转换完成后务必验证SVG在目标应用中的显示效果。

🎉 开始你的矢量化之旅

vectorizer作为一款功能强大且易于使用的图像矢量化工具,能够帮助你在几分钟内完成专业级的格式转换。无论你是设计新手还是经验丰富的开发者,这款工具都能满足你的需求。

立即开始使用vectorizer,体验矢量图像带来的无限可能!

【免费下载链接】vectorizerPotrace based multi-colored raster to vector tracer. Inputs PNG/JPG returns SVG项目地址: https://gitcode.com/gh_mirrors/ve/vectorizer

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 11:47:02

如何测试AI人脸隐私卫士效果?多人合照上传实战演示

如何测试AI人脸隐私卫士效果?多人合照上传实战演示 1. 引言:为什么需要AI人脸隐私卫士? 随着社交媒体和数字影像的普及,个人面部信息泄露风险急剧上升。一张随意分享的合照,可能在不经意间暴露了同事、朋友甚至陌生人…

作者头像 李华
网站建设 2026/6/15 11:47:29

EPIC限免策略的商业智慧:为何愿意白送游戏?

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个游戏平台商业分析工具,包含:1) EPIC限免游戏经济效益模型 2) 用户增长数据分析 3) 竞品策略对比 4) ROI计算器 5) 行业趋势预测。要求有可视化图表…

作者头像 李华
网站建设 2026/6/15 15:00:36

如何用AI加速ZEROMQ网络编程开发

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 请使用Kimi-K2模型生成一个完整的ZEROMQ项目代码,实现一个分布式消息系统。要求包含:1. 使用REQ-REP模式实现客户端-服务端通信 2. 使用PUB-SUB模式实现消息…

作者头像 李华
网站建设 2026/6/15 12:52:52

终极指南:5分钟搞定手机号逆向查询QQ号

终极指南:5分钟搞定手机号逆向查询QQ号 【免费下载链接】phone2qq 项目地址: https://gitcode.com/gh_mirrors/ph/phone2qq 你是否曾经遇到过忘记QQ密码却无法找回账号的困境?或者需要验证朋友提供的手机号是否真实绑定QQ?今天分享的…

作者头像 李华
网站建设 2026/5/27 2:35:45

【微服务背压控制实战指南】:掌握高并发场景下的流量调控秘籍

第一章:微服务背压控制的核心概念在微服务架构中,服务之间通过网络进行异步通信,当某个下游服务处理能力不足时,上游服务若持续发送请求,会导致请求堆积,最终引发系统崩溃。这种现象称为“背压”&#xff0…

作者头像 李华
网站建设 2026/6/15 14:58:28

避坑指南:通义千问2.5-0.5B部署常见问题全解

避坑指南:通义千问2.5-0.5B部署常见问题全解 在边缘设备上运行大模型,曾经是“不可能的任务”。而随着 Qwen2.5-0.5B-Instruct 的发布,这一局面被彻底打破。这款仅 5 亿参数、FP16 模型大小仅 1.0 GB 的轻量级指令模型,不仅能在树…

作者头像 李华